Patient Temperature Management Market Is Predicted To Grow Swiftly Due To Rising Number Of Surgeries Till 2025: Grand View Research, Inc.

Image
Global  patient temperature management market  is anticipated to reach a value of USD 4.6 billion by 2025, according to a new report by Grand View Research, Inc. Rising number of surgeries is anticipated to accelerate the demand for temperature management devices. For instance, open heart surgeries require lowering down of patient’s body heat through blood cooling, which helps in reducing the risk of post and perioperative surgical complications.  With growing prevalence of cardiac arrest and other chronic cardiac diseases, there is a rising number of surgeries being undertaken. Hence, this raises the need for patient temperature management, in order to avoid the adverse effects on brain. Patient warming systems are also used for cancer patients as adjuncts with chemotherapy and radiation therapy for more effective results.
